In 2019, the global annual output of plastic products reached 460 million tons, only 9% of which are recycled, and it is estimated that it will reach 1.2 billion tons by 2060. Microplastics (MPs), plastic fragments and particles with a diameter of less than 5 mm, have become ubiquitous contaminants within global aquaculture and wild fisheries systems. As a typical emerging pollutant, its potential health hazards have been widely concerning. These particles originate from internal sources, notably the breakdown of fishing gear, nets, traps, ropes, lines, and buoys (abandoned, lost, or discarded fishing gear—ALDFG), plastic packaging, and improper disposal of plastic waste; coatings and paints applied to vessels and other marine equipment also contribute to introducing these plastic fragments into the ecosystems. MPs can also originate from external environmental sources like terrestrial runoff and sewage discharge. The presence of these particles poses significant ecological risks, with aquatic organisms frequently ingesting them, leading to physical harm. Furthermore, MPs act as vectors for persistent organic pollutants and chemical additives, which can bioaccumulate within the food web and thus enter the human food chain. Humans are potentially exposed to microplastics through oral intake, inhalation, and skin contact, with potential toxicity at the “individual-tissue-cell-subcellular” level, with effects reported at the oxidative stress, DNA damage, organ dysfunction, metabolic disorder, immune response, neurotoxicity, and reproductive and developmental toxicity. In addition, epidemiological evidence suggests that a variety of chronic diseases may be related to microplastic exposure. Thus, the ongoing contamination by MPs needs urgent mitigation strategies, including improved waste management, development of biodegradable equipment alternatives, and stricter regulations to protect both ecosystem health and food safety.
